A Fatal Security Breach at Kenya's President's Gate

Tragic Incident at State House

In a harrowing turn of events, a Kenyan police officer lost his life after being shot with an arrow at the gates of State House in Nairobi, the official residence of the President. On Monday morning, 56-year-old officer PC Ramadhan Matanka was on duty when he encountered a man with a bow and arrows, who ignored orders to surrender and launched a fatal attack.

The officer was rushed to a nearby hospital but succumbed to his injuries while undergoing treatment. This incident has stirred significant concerns about security at one of the nation's most heavily fortified locations, prompting an urgent investigation.

The Alleged Attacker and the Investigation

The identified attacker, a man who was apprehended immediately after the assault, reportedly faces charges for murder and attempted assault on law enforcement officials. Following his arrest, he was seen on local television showing signs of distress, hinting that this may not have been a premeditated act. Authorities are investigating his background and motive, which remains unclear at this time.

Law enforcement agencies have launched a thorough probe, seeking to determine whether there were systemic failures that allowed this violent act to unfold.
